CD de Nacala
Clube Desportivo de Nacala, or simply Nacala, is a Mozambique multi sports club from Nacala especially known for its football.

Desportivo de Nacala was founded on 24 July 1964.[1]
Stadium
Currently the team plays at the 5,000 capacity Estadio 25 de Junho.
